Peace Regional RCMP warn about email scam targeting big business

RCMP in the Peace Region are warning anyone in a big business with an accounts payable department that a new scam is making the rounds.

RCMP say they’ve recently received a report that a large organization had been mimicked through an email scam. The scam used a fake email address very closely resembling the large company. In this case, the address was one letter off, as @gtelus.net rather than @telus.net

Mounties say the scammer emailed a number of employees of the company stating that because of a compromised bank account the company was redirecting all invoice payments to a trust bank in Ontario to the tune of about $250,000.

Authorities are warning anyone in an accounts payable department to keep a very close eye on any emails which may seem out of the ordinary.

Anyone that thinks they may have received similar fraudulent emails is urged to contact the Peace Regional General Investigation Section.
